## Brimcache Environments

Brimcache fronts the Kelverd key-value store with a bloom filter to skip pointless lookups. Plugin authors: false positives are expected; never treat a filter hit as proof of existence. Staging rebuilds the filter hourly; prod rebuilds nightly. Filter sizing and hash counts differ per environment. The current production configuration values are listed below.

config for hawip-bahop:
[fendor]
host = fendor.paliqworks.corp
user = fendor_svc
database = fendor_prod

# Partner SFTP drop — Calderbrook feeds.
# Files land hourly in /inbound/calderbrook. Do not rename them; the parser
# keys off the original filenames. Failed pulls retry three times, then page
# the data channel. Host and port are below; rotate nothing without telling
# the partner liaison first. Fingerprint pinning is on — if the host key
# changes, pulls stop cold. That's intentional. New hires: read the wiki
# before touching this. The next line sets the SFTP account's secret.

sealed setting: LEDGER_TOKEN5=6d086

Before running the archive job, confirm the bucket has no active legal hold flag and that the replication lag to the Dunmoor region is under five minutes — archiving mid-replication can orphan partial segments. The job is idempotent, so re-running after a failure is safe. The step-by-step archive procedure, including rollback instructions, lives on the internal page below.

runbook for yageg-tafop: https://superset.merlaqnet.local/deploy/projects/issue/display/repo/projects/ticket/e6ac41f4bf7bc116ee61994c

**Q: When does the nightly search reindex run, and what if it fails?**

The Lanternfish reindex kicks off at 02:15 UTC from the cron box in the Verdane cluster. Takes ~40 minutes. Failures auto-retry once. Two failures in a row page the data-platform rotation. Don't rerun manually during business hours — it doubles query latency. Status, logs, and the manual-trigger procedure are documented on the internal runbook page.

wiki page, kahog-hahig: https://vault.zemvargrid.internal/display/deploy/repo/settings/merge_requests/job/settings/6f3b933774dbc5320a4daa18